Gravitational Field Strength and Acceleration on Mars

Click For Summary
SUMMARY

The gravitational field strength on Mars is approximately 3.71 m/s², which directly influences the acceleration due to gravity experienced by objects on the planet's surface. To calculate weight on Mars, one must use the formula that incorporates Mars' mass and radius. This relationship is crucial for understanding how gravity affects movement and weight on Mars compared to Earth.
